The extent that an employee believes in the mission‚ purpose and values of an organization and demonstrates that commitment through their actions and their attitude towards the employer (both internal & external) will determine the employee satisfaction towards his/her work. Employee engagement is high when the statements and conversations held reflect a natural enthusiasm for the company‚ its employees and the products or services provided.
